Que son las tablas recursivas?
Tabla de contenido
¿Qué son las tablas recursivas?
Una tabla recursiva, es en términos generales, una tabla en donde un campo (no llave) está relacionado con el campo llave de la misma. Esto se aplica a relaciones de jerarquía, como el organigrama de una organización o una relación genealógica, entre otros casos.
¿Qué es la recursividad en SQL?
Una función muy interesante de Sql Server es la de poder seleccionar un conjunto de datos de forma recursiva de manera que podemos obtener una serie en estructura de arbol. La consulta retorna los datos de forma similar a la estructura de arbol que posteriormente se carga en el tree. …
¿Cuál es la complejidad de una función recursiva?
Como se realiza más de un llamado a la función recursiva, la complejidad de la función es exponencial, pues la cantidad de operaciones realizadas crece exponencialmente con cada iteración. Y mientras más grande sea el número n, más dificil será representar la complejidad de la función débido a la gran cantidad de operaciones realizadas.
¿Cómo funciona la recursión?
Lo anterior queda explicado de forma visual en el siguiente diagrama: Un punto clave del uso de la recursión es el de contar con un caso base que marque el final de las llamadas a la función, de otra forma, terminarás con un ciclo infinito de llamadas recursivas que forzarán el cierre del programa.
¿Qué es la recursividad en SQL Server?
Recursividad con Sql Server Una función muy interesante de Sql Server es la de poder seleccionar un conjunto de datos de forma recursiva de manera que podemos obtener una serie en estructura de arbol. Partimos de una tabla que tiene dos campos, llamados clave y padre, el campo clave se relaciona con el padre para formar la estructura en arbol.
¿Por qué se ha disparado la búsqueda de recursividad en Google?
Y así hasta el infinito. La última semana, y raíz de que apareciera la noticia en algunos blogs y agregadores como Digg, la búsqueda del término «recursion» (en español, recursividad) se ha disparado en Google, seguramente debido en parte a las múltiples veces que la gente pulsa sobre «Quizás quiso decir: recursividad».